The Sonopulse III by Ibramed is a microcontrolled therapeutic ultrasound device designed for physical rehabilitation and aesthetic treatments. It generates sound waves, which are mechanical vibrations transformed into active energy in the tissue in continuous or pulsed mode.

When used in continuous mode, the energy produced by the transducer can generate mild heat, which may be uncomfortable in cases of acute pathologies, even though this type of treatment is highly effective. In pulsed mode, wave pulses are generated with rapid intervals, allowing the blood circulation in the treated area to cool, producing results through the non-thermal effects of the device.

The Sonopulse III also supports combination therapy, meaning it can be used simultaneously with electrical stimulation of low or medium frequency, enhancing the analgesic effects of the currents while combining the thermal and mechanical effects of ultrasound. This therapy can only be performed with Ibramed devices.

A thermal sensor monitors the device’s temperature and features an automatic shut-off function to prevent damage to the piezoelectric crystal in the transducer and avoid excessive heat discomfort for the patient. When overheating occurs, the device pauses the programmed timer, stops the ultrasound emission, and resumes automatically once the temperature returns to normal.

The Sonopulse III delivers therapeutic effects in a non-invasive way, does not cause dependence, has no side effects, and does not interfere with the patient’s daily routine.

THERAPEUTIC EFFECTS OF ULTRASOUND

  • Chemical Reactions – Vibrations stimulate the tissue to enhance local chemical reactions and processes.
  • Biological ResponsesIncreases cell membrane permeability, facilitating the transfer of fluids and nutrients to tissues and cells (essential for phonophoresis).
  • Mechanical EffectsMicromassage effects enhance cellular metabolism, blood flow, and oxygen supply.
  • Cavitation – Formation of bubbles that expand and contract (stable cavitation) or cause fat cell implosion (unstable cavitation).
  • Thermal EffectsLocal temperature increase, promoting collagen extensibility, making it ideal for treating tendon, ligament, and joint capsule contractions.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S

Does the ultrasound need regular calibration?
Yes, calibration is recommended every 6 months or if the transducer is dropped or damaged.

How to check if the transducer is emitting ultrasound?
Place a few drops of water on the transducer’s aluminum surface and increase intensity. If nebulization occurs, the device is functioning.

Why must ultrasound movements be slow and continuous?
To ensure uniform energy distribution and prevent tissue overheating.

What is cavitation?
Cavitation is the formation of microbubbles caused by ultrasound waves, which can be stable or unstable, leading to fat cell breakdown.

PARAMETERS

Pulse Repetition Frequency – 100 Hz

Duty Factor – 50%: ON time: 5.0 ms, OFF time: 5.0 ms (1/2)
Duty Factor – 20%: ON time: 2.0 ms, OFF time: 8.0 ms (1/5)

Pulse Repetition Frequency – 48 Hz

Duty Factor – 50%: ON time: 5.0 ms, OFF time: 5.0 ms (1/2)
Duty Factor – 20%: ON time: 2.0 ms, OFF time: 8.0 ms (1/5)

Pulse Repetition Frequency – 16 Hz

Duty Factor – 50%: ON time: 5.0 ms, OFF time: 5.0 ms (1/2)
Duty Factor – 20%: ON time: 2.0 ms, OFF time: 8.0 ms (1/5)

MODES & APPLICATIONS

1 MHz Frequency

Indicated for deep-tissue treatments, such as muscle strain recovery, osteoarthritis, neuritis, bursitis, osteitis, fibromyalgia, radiculitis, herpes zoster, rheumatism, muscle pain, myositis, tendonitis, edema, and trauma treatment.

3 MHz Frequency

Indicated for aesthetic treatments, such as fat breakdown (lipolysis), post-operative plastic surgery applications, and phonophoresis (substance absorption through ultrasound effects).
